vehicle values

The data indicates that for the Nissan Juke (2010-15) 5DR SUV 1.6 DIG-T 200 EU5 NISMO 6SPD, the majority of private sale valuations fall within the £4,000 to £6,000 range—specifically, 35.3% are estimated between £4,000 and £5,000, and 41.7% between £5,000 and £6,000. Combined, over 77% of valuations are clustered in this middle band, suggesting it is the most common private sale price range for this model. Smaller proportions are positioned at the lower end (£3,000–£4,000, 7.8%), and the higher end (£6,000–£7,000, 15.1%). This distribution reflects a typical market trend where most vehicles are priced around the mid-range, with fewer vehicles at the extremes.

colour popularity

The data for the Nissan Juke (2010-15) 5DR SUV 1.6 DIG-T 200 EU5 NISMO indicates that nearly 45% of these vehicles are painted in Black, making it the most popular colour. White follows closely, accounting for approximately 43.1%, while Silver is significantly less common at around 11.9%. This suggests that strong, classic colours like Black and White dominate the market for this model, with Silver being a less preferred choice among owners.

ownership cycle

The data reveals that the majority of Nissan Juke vehicles in this sample have experienced multiple ownerships, with the most common being vehicles that have had 5 or 4 registered keepers—accounting for 23.4% and 17.9% respectively. Notably, nearly 23.4% of the vehicles have had five owners, which may suggest higher ownership turnover or fleet usage. Vehicles with fewer owners are less common, with only 1.8% having just one registered keeper. Additionally, a small proportion (0.5%) have had as many as 13 owners, indicating some high-ownership vehicles. Overall, the data suggests that these Nissan Juke models often change hands multiple times, which could be relevant for assessing their history and potential longevity.
